Transaction 2e637a376cdd32ef766bfdbc499edb78bbeb6395397011df80d93986566e7e08

1 Input
3 Outputs
  • 2e637a376cdd32ef766bfdbc499edb78bbeb6395397011df80d93986566e7e08:0
  • value  36357
    address  3E3gep9LVd2kmrStDhV6rKhiUnnejfDVUV
  • 2e637a376cdd32ef766bfdbc499edb78bbeb6395397011df80d93986566e7e08:1
  • value  14542839
    address  18duRCQthQipQfLya4SpCRDQYjP1nG22jF
  • 2e637a376cdd32ef766bfdbc499edb78bbeb6395397011df80d93986566e7e08:2
  • value  21023088
    address  3HSjexm2HR14SrtkuVUipSM9HCEo55oigZ